Resident Assessment Coordinator - Certified (RAC-CT) 3.0 Recertification Courses


Important Notice!
Effective immediately, you DO NOT need to recertify in MDS 2.0 unless you are being required to by your facility/company.

For recertification under MDS 3.0, you must have a current RAC-CT certification (you must have certified or recertified after December 31, 2006) and you must complete and pass, with a score of 80% or higher, the following five (5) MDS 3.0 courses:


Core Courses

MDS 3.0 Coding for OBRA and PPS (CEU's - 5)
This course was developed to increase the knowledge and skills required to perform an accurate resident assessment using the Resident Assessment Instrument (RAI) designed by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) as mandated under the Omnibus Budget Reconciliation Act of 1987 (OBRA '87). This manual is one in a series of courses AANAC has created as the foundation for its MDS RAC-CT® Certification Program.
